Q: Is 866,214,530 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 866,214,530 is not a prime number.

Why is 866,214,530 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 866214530 can be evenly divided by 1 2 5 10 157 314 785 1,570 551,729 1,103,458 2,758,645 5,517,290 86,621,453 173,242,906 433,107,265 and 866,214,530, with no remainder.

Since 866,214,530 cannot be divided by just 1 and 866,214,530, it is not a prime number.
